In a unique overlap, real-world politics became the ultimate "entertainment" content. On October 24, Rishi Sunak was confirmed as the UK’s next Prime Minister after the brief and chaotic tenure of Liz Truss. This political drama was consumed through the same digital channels as entertainment news, with "memes" and rapid-response commentary turning a government transition into a viral media event. "Short-form" was no longer just a category; it was a formatting standard. Major media outlets were beginning to "TikTok-ify" their content, realizing that the attention span of the 24/10/22 consumer was increasingly catered toward 15-to-60-second bursts of information. By October 2022, the era of unconstrained spending by streaming platforms came to a sudden halt. Wall Street shifted its focus from raw subscriber growth to net profitability. This change forced major media conglomerates to radically adjust their content deployment strategies.
